Greetings
Learning KoreanHello;
An-neyong-ha-se-yo . This is formal so, only use it when talking to a stranger, boss or someon who's older than you.
An-neyong . This is informal so use it when talking to friends/family.
Yobo-Sayo . You use this while answering the phone
You can use Annyeoghaseyo in pretty much any greetings such as "Good day" , "Good evening" and "good morning"
Goodbye;
An-neyong-hi-ka-se-yo . You use this when you are staying and the other person is leaving.
An-neyong-hi-kye-se-yo . You use this when you are leaving and the other person is staying. I think you can also use this one when both are leaving but, I'm not too sure >.<
Goodnight;
An-neyong-hi-ju-mu-se-yo.
Nice to meet you;
Ban-gap-seum-ni-da.
